Photo by South African Tourism

Pretoria Hotel Accommodation

Free cancellation options if plans change

Earn rewards on every night you stay

Save more with Member Prices

Check prices for these dates

Where to stay in Pretoria?

Apogee Boutique Hotel & Spa
Apogee Boutique Hotel & Spa
4.5 star property
Pretoria
9.6 out of 10, Exceptional, (44 reviews)
The price is NZ$344
includes taxes & fees
10 Feb - 11 Feb
Apogee Boutique Hotel & Spa
The Woodpecker Inn
The Woodpecker Inn
5.0 star property
Pretoria
9.8 out of 10, Exceptional, (10 reviews)
The price is NZ$254
includes taxes & fees
29 Jan - 30 Jan
The Woodpecker Inn
Menlyn Boutique Hotel
Menlyn Boutique Hotel
5.0 star property
Pretoria
9.0 out of 10, Wonderful, (69 reviews)
The price is NZ$255
includes taxes & fees
16 Jan - 17 Jan
Menlyn Boutique Hotel
Garden Court Hatfield
Garden Court Hatfield
3.0 star property
Hatfield
9.0 out of 10, Wonderful, (21 reviews)
The price is NZ$162
includes taxes & fees
24 Jan - 25 Jan
Garden Court Hatfield
Villa San Giovanni Accommodation
Villa San Giovanni Accommodation
4.0 star property
Pretoria
9.0 out of 10, Wonderful, (11 reviews)
The price is NZ$108
includes taxes & fees
29 Jan - 30 Jan
Villa San Giovanni Accommodation
The Rasmus
The Rasmus
5.0 star property
Pretoria
9.6 out of 10, Exceptional, (24 reviews)
The price is NZ$360
includes taxes & fees
20 Jan - 21 Jan
The Rasmus
CT Hotel
CT Hotel
5.0 star property
Arcadia
8.6 out of 10, Excellent, (419 reviews)
The price is NZ$226
includes taxes & fees
15 Jan - 16 Jan
CT Hotel
Schoongezich Guesthouse
Schoongezich Guesthouse
3.0 star property
Pretoria
10.0 out of 10, Exceptional, (2 reviews)
The price is NZ$122
includes taxes & fees
22 Jan - 23 Jan
Schoongezich Guesthouse
Bed & Breakfast Hatfield
Bed & Breakfast Hatfield
4.0 star property
Hatfield
9.4 out of 10, Exceptional, (9 reviews)
The price is NZ$106
includes taxes & fees
15 Jan - 16 Jan
Bed & Breakfast Hatfield
Firwood Lodge
Firwood Lodge
4.0 star property
Pretoria
9.0 out of 10, Wonderful, (18 reviews)
Firwood Lodge
The Capital Menlyn Maine
The Capital Menlyn Maine
5.0 star property
Menlyn
9.0 out of 10, Wonderful, (206 reviews)
The price is NZ$201
includes taxes & fees
1 Feb - 2 Feb
The Capital Menlyn Maine
Fa Trez Guest House and Spa
Fa Trez Guest House and Spa
4.0 star property
Pretoria
8.4 out of 10, Very good, (10 reviews)
The price is NZ$154
includes taxes & fees
29 Jan - 30 Jan
Fa Trez Guest House and Spa
Villa Jana
Villa Jana
4.0 star property
Equestria
9.2 out of 10, Wonderful, (19 reviews)
The price is NZ$87
includes taxes & fees
15 Jan - 16 Jan
Villa Jana
Southern Sun Pretoria
Southern Sun Pretoria
4.0 star property
Arcadia
8.2 out of 10, Very good, (58 reviews)
The price is NZ$156
includes taxes & fees
15 Jan - 16 Jan
Southern Sun Pretoria
Protea Hotel by Marriott Pretoria Loftus Park
Protea Hotel by Marriott Pretoria Loftus Park
3.5 star property
Arcadia
9.4 out of 10, Exceptional, (155 reviews)
The price is NZ$158
includes taxes & fees
16 Jan - 17 Jan
Protea Hotel by Marriott Pretoria Loftus Park
The Lakes Boutique Lodge
The Lakes Boutique Lodge
4.0 star property
Silver Lakes
9.4 out of 10, Exceptional, (43 reviews)
The price is NZ$238
includes taxes & fees
14 Feb - 15 Feb
The Lakes Boutique Lodge
Court Classique Suite Hotel
Court Classique Suite Hotel
4.0 star property
Arcadia
8.8 out of 10, Excellent, (61 reviews)
The price is NZ$153
includes taxes & fees
22 Jan - 23 Jan
Court Classique Suite Hotel
Arcadia Hotel
Arcadia Hotel
3.0 star property
Arcadia
7.4 out of 10, Good, (32 reviews)
The price is NZ$86
includes taxes & fees
18 Jan - 19 Jan
Arcadia Hotel
Prinshof Manor Guesthouse
Prinshof Manor Guesthouse
3.5 star property
Pretoria
9.0 out of 10, Wonderful, (40 reviews)
The price is NZ$91
includes taxes & fees
29 Jan - 30 Jan
Prinshof Manor Guesthouse
Villa Amor
Villa Amor
5.0 star property
Pretoria
7.0 out of 10, Good, (6 reviews)
The price is NZ$223
includes taxes & fees
15 Jan - 16 Jan
Villa Amor
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.

Get last-minute hotel deals in Pretoria and save more

Sign in to unlock great savings.
Showing deals for:16 Jan - 18 Jan
Showing deals for:23 Jan - 25 Jan
Showing deals for:13 Feb - 14 Feb

Check out hotels with a spa in Pretoria

You may also like hotels with pools in Pretoria

You can also stay at family-friendly hotels in Pretoria

Lowest nightly price found within the past 24 hours based on a 1 night stay for 2 adults. Prices and availability subject to change. Additional terms may apply.

When is the best time to visit Pretoria?

Our prices for hotels in Pretoria are cheapest in September
Price trends for hotels in Pretoria
Pricing is based on two traveller single night rates
View properties in January
Currently viewing crowd sizes and weather for January.
Typical weather for Pretoria
January
High 29°C / low 18°C. Sunny most days.
View properties in January
29°
weather_sun
January, no crowd data, average high temperature 29 degrees Celsius, average low temperature 18 degrees Celsius. Sunny most days.
18°
28°
weather_sun
February, no crowd data, average high temperature 28 degrees Celsius, average low temperature 18 degrees Celsius. Sunny most days.
18°
28°
weather_sun
March, no crowd data, average high temperature 28 degrees Celsius, average low temperature 17 degrees Celsius. Sunny most days.
17°
24°
weather_sun
April, no crowd data, average high temperature 24 degrees Celsius, average low temperature 14 degrees Celsius. Sunny most days.
14°
22°
weather_sun
May, no crowd data, average high temperature 22 degrees Celsius, average low temperature 11 degrees Celsius. Sunny most days.
11°
19°
weather_sun
June, no crowd data, average high temperature 19 degrees Celsius, average low temperature 8 degrees Celsius. Sunny most days.
20°
weather_sun
July, no crowd data, average high temperature 20 degrees Celsius, average low temperature 7 degrees Celsius. Sunny most days.
23°
weather_sun
August, no crowd data, average high temperature 23 degrees Celsius, average low temperature 10 degrees Celsius. Sunny most days.
10°
28°
weather_sun
September, no crowd data, average high temperature 28 degrees Celsius, average low temperature 14 degrees Celsius. Sunny most days.
14°
29°
weather_sun
October, no crowd data, average high temperature 29 degrees Celsius, average low temperature 16 degrees Celsius. Sunny most days.
16°
28°
weather_sun
November, no crowd data, average high temperature 28 degrees Celsius, average low temperature 17 degrees Celsius. Sunny most days.
17°
28°
weather_sun
December, no crowd data, average high temperature 28 degrees Celsius, average low temperature 18 degrees Celsius. Sunny most days.
18°
Monthly weather averages (˚C)

Top neighbourhoods in Pretoria

Menlyn

Pretoria's Menlyn neighbourhood has lots of places to visit, such as Menlyn Park Shopping Centre and Time Square Casino.

Brooklyn

Pretoria's Brooklyn neighbourhood offers attractions, including Waterkloof Shopping Centre.

Hatfield

Pretoria's Hatfield neighbourhood offers attractions, including Hatfield Plaza.

Pretoria Central Business District

Pretoria's Pretoria Central Business District neighbourhood is known for its bars and offers lots of things to see, such as Kruger Museum and National Library of South Africa.

Lynnwood

The Lynnwood neighbourhood has lots to offer, and visitors mention its friendly people when talking about this area of Pretoria.

Top landmarks in Pretoria

Learn more about Pretoria

Pretoria is applauded for its cultural attractions such as Kruger Museum and Atterbury Theatre.

Pretoria featuring heritage architecture, a city and a square or plaza
Photo by South African Tourism
Open Photo by South African Tourism

Check out reviews of Pretoria hotels guests love

Frequently asked questions

How much does a hotel room cost in Pretoria?
You can find top hotels in Pretoria from NZ$86 with options to suit your budget and needs. Sunny Lodge is one low-cost option that's popular with our travellers. If you're after an affordable hotel in Pretoria that meets all of your requirements, set your filters and then sort the results by "Price: low to high".
How much does a hotel room cost in Pretoria?
You can find top hotels in Pretoria from NZ$86 with options to suit your budget and needs. Sunny Lodge is one low-cost option that's popular with our travellers. If you're after an affordable hotel in Pretoria that meets all of your requirements, set your filters and then sort the results by "Price: low to high". If you're a member, don't forget to sign in to your account to unlock more savings.
How can I find deals and earn rewards at Pretoria hotels?
Discover great deals on Pretoria hotel stays with Hotels.com. You can also look at hotel prices mid-week or during the low season to find off-peak deals. And make sure to check out our last-minute deals on Pretoria hotels.
How can I find deals and earn rewards at Pretoria hotels?
Members can save up to 20% on select hotels in Pretoria. Plus, Silver, Gold and Platinum members earn extra rewards on VIP Access bookings, making each stay even more rewarding.

Can I book Pretoria hotels with free cancellation?
In order to book a refundable Pretoria hotel, simply filter hotels by "Property cancellation options" and select "Fully refundable property". Many hotels offer free cancellation, so you can receive a refund if you need to cancel. Some hotels do require cancelling more than 24 hours before check-in, so double-check your booking beforehand.
What are the top-rated luxury hotels in Pretoria?
Some of the most popular luxury hotels in Pretoria are CT Hotel, The Capital Menlyn Maine, and Castello di Monte. CT Hotel is a luxury hotel with a high guest rating amongst our travellers, and it offers an outdoor pool, a sauna and body wraps. The Capital Menlyn Maine and Castello di Monte are also popular luxury stays in great Pretoria locations.
What are some top pet-friendly hotels in Pretoria?
Consider one of our travellers' favourite pet-friendly hotels in Pretoria:You can also use the "Amenities" filter in your search on Hotels.com and check "Pet friendly" to discover more pet-friendly hotels in Pretoria.
What are some of the best kid-friendly hotels in Pretoria?
Some of the most well reviewed Pretoria hotels for kids include Ivory Manor Boutique Hotel, 131 on Herbert Baker Boutique Hotel, and CT Hotel. Ivory Manor Boutique Hotel is a kid-friendly hotel with a guest score of 9.8 out of 10 plus family-friendly amenities like an outdoor pool and free babysitting. Check out 131 on Herbert Baker Boutique Hotel with a guest score of 9. This popular hotel has an outdoor pool and free parking as well as free cots in the guestrooms. CT Hotel is another good option for families. Explore more kid-friendly hotels in Pretoria by using our "Family friendly" filter in your search on Hotels.com.
What are the top Pretoria hotels with a pool?
Discover some of the best Pretoria hotels with a pool for a little extra luxury on your trip. Cottage Guesthouse is a great hotel with an outdoor pool and a guest rating of 10 out of 10. Birdwood Boutique Estate is a popular hotel that features an outdoor pool. To find more stays in Pretoria with a pool, use the "Amenities" filter on Hotels.com in your search and select "Pool".
What are some of the best Pretoria hotels with free parking?
If you're arriving by car, choosing a great Pretoria hotel with free parking is a plus. Our travellers' favourites include:
What are the top Pretoria boutique hotels?
Treat yourself to a stylish and luxurious boutique hotel in Pretoria. Menlyn Boutique Hotel is a popular hotel with our travellers, offering guests an outdoor pool as well as air-conditioned guestrooms with designer toiletries. Another top-rated boutique property is Ivory Manor Boutique Hotel, and this upscale property has an outdoor pool and a poolside restaurant, plus air-conditioned guestrooms with in-room massages.
What are some popular hotels in central Pretoria?
If you're looking for hotels in central Pretoria, check out At 98 on Lynburn Guest House and Pierneef's Kraal. Travellers love At 98 on Lynburn Guest House for its location, as well as the free parking, terrace and furnished patios this hotel offers. Pierneef's Kraal is another popular central bed & breakfast with a coffee shop/cafe, a terrace and free parking. Menlyn and Brooklyn are some of the most central areas for your Pretoria holiday.

Find out more about Pretoria

Discover Pretoria: Where Nature Whispers and Culture Dances

Nestled in the heart of Gauteng, Pretoria is a vibrant city where rich history meets stunning natural beauty. Known as the Jacaranda City, it bursts into a sea of purple blooms each spring, framing historical gems like the Union Buildings and the Voortrekker Monument. Explore the tranquil Pretoria Botanical Gardens or delve into the city's cultural tapestry at the National Museum of Natural History. With its captivating blend of museums, lush parks, and warm South African hospitality, Pretoria offers a unique city escape for culture seekers and nature lovers alike.

Things to do in Pretoria

Pretoria delights with its harmonious blend of lush parks and vibrant urban life. Stroll through scenic landscapes, enjoy wildlife encounters, and explore eclectic shopping spots. Dance the night away to live music, or relax by serene lakes—there's something for everyone in this dynamic city.

  • Moreleta Kloof Nature ReserveOpens in a new window – Discover a serene escape in this beautiful nature reserve, where you can embark on scenic walking trails surrounded by lush vegetation. Keep an eye out for diverse wildlife, including various bird species that call this area home. It’s a perfect spot for a leisurely picnic or simply soaking in the tranquillity of nature.
  • Faerie Glen Municipal Nature ReserveOpens in a new window – Experience the magic of Faerie Glen, where well-maintained paths wind through picturesque landscapes. This reserve is ideal for outdoor enthusiasts looking to hike or jog while enjoying the beauty of indigenous flora. Bring your family and enjoy a day of exploration in a peaceful setting, making it a delightful place for nature lovers and families alike.

4 tips for savvy savings when booking a hotel in Pretoria

  1. Book for the cheapest times: The most budget-friendly time to visit Pretoria is during January, October, and December, when hotel prices tend to be lower. To truly appreciate the city’s historical and cultural landmarks, a stay of at least 3 to 4 days is recommended. This duration allows visitors to explore a variety of attractions, including museums, libraries, and natural parks, as well as enjoy live music, entertainment, and local cafes. With affordable options available, you can experience the rich heritage and vibrant wildlife that Pretoria has to offer, all while on a budget.
  2. Look for last-minute deals on Hotels.com: To discover last-minute deals to Pretoria, visit the DealsOpens in a new window or Last-Minute Deals sections on Hotels.com, where you may find discounted rates on accommodation close to your travel date. By enabling email alerts or push notifications, you could stay informed about flash sales and special promotions, allowing you to seize opportunities for savings. Additionally, the Smart Shopping tool available via the app helps you compare hotel prices and amenities, ensuring you're more likely to find the best Pretoria hotel deals. If rooms become available or prices drop, you’ll be among the first to know, making it easier to book your getaway.
  3. Be flexible with dates: Prices can fluctuate due to factors like the hotel's location, star rating, and the time of year, so being flexible with your dates could help you save on your stay in a hotel in Pretoria. For those seeking something a bit different, boutique hotels often provide a more personalised experience and at times, better value. When you book through Hotels.com, we’ll inform you if the price for your chosen dates is above or below the average. If the price is on the higher side, we’ll recommend alternative dates that may offer more affordable options to help you secure the best deal.
  4. Consider your location: Hotels near the city centre generally tend to be pricier, but with Pretoria's superb public transport links, you might discover a more affordable independent hotel a bit further out that’s still well connected. For those keen to explore alternative, less crowded neighbourhoods or even lesser-known nearby towns, there’s often excellent value for money to be found. Opting for these alternative destinations could provide a more authentic and budget-friendly experience.

Best time to go to Pretoria

Pretoria experiences its lowest average temperature in July, at 55.2°F (12.9°C), while January is the hottest month, with an average temperature of 73.6°F (23.1°C). December tends to be the wettest month. The peak travel months to visit Pretoria are January, September, and December, which see a higher number of tourists. During this peak period, the weather is sunny to mostly sunny, accompanied by no to light rainfall. In contrast, May, August, and October are ideal if you're looking for a calmer vacation, marked by no to light rainfall and sunny conditions.

Keep exploring